随着区块链技术的不断发展和普及,越来越多的人开始关注区块链底层人才的需求和培养。而区块链底层的人才不仅仅是技术工程师,还有项目经理、产品经理等多种角色。那么,究竟什么样的人才适合在区块链底层工作?他们的技能、经验、背景又是怎样的?本文将深入探讨区块链底层人才的画像,以及在这个行业中的机遇和挑战。

      区块链底层人才的核心技能

      区块链底层人才的技能是多方面的,通常包括但不限于以下几种:

      1. **编程技能**:区块链底层开发者通常需要掌握多种编程语言,如C 、Java、Python和Solidity(用于以太坊智能合约开发)。编程技能是区块链开发的基础,能够熟练地使用这些语言,能够帮助工程师高效地构建和维护区块链系统。

      2. **分布式系统原理**:区块链是建立在分布式系统之上的,因此,了解分布式计算、共识机制(如PoW、PoS等)以及数据存储方案是另一个重要的技能。底层开发者需要设计和实现具有高性能与可靠性的系统。

      3. **密码学知识**:区块链的安全性和可信性根植于密码学技术。了解哈希函数、公钥基础设施(PKI)、数字签名等基本概念,能够帮助人才在区块链设计中应用相关技术,以保证数据的安全。

      4. **解决问题的能力**:区块链技术通常涉及很多不确定性和复杂性,因此,底层人才需要具备较强的问题解决能力。这包括能快速定位和解决系统错误、性能、降低成本等。

      区块链底层人才的职业发展的路径

      区块链底层人才的职业发展路径多样,其中包括:

      1. **初级开发者**:入行初期,开发者通常会从学习基础知识、参与项目实践开始。通过实践,他们能够逐步掌握区块链开发技能,并帮助团队完成实际开发任务。

      2. **中级开发者**:随着经验的积累,他们可以开始独立负责某些模块的开发,并逐步参与设计工作。这一阶段的开发者通常会对技术架构和系统设计有更深入的理解。

      3. **高级开发者/架构师**:在拥有丰富经验后,开发者可以成为项目的技术负责人或架构师,参与技术决策、设计系统架构、提出建议等。

      4. **管理层角色**:在技术领域有所成就后,许多人会选择转向项目管理、产品管理等职位,负责团队的整体运营和战略规划。

      区块链底层人才的挑战与机遇

      随着区块链行业的快速发展,人才市场也面临着许多挑战与机遇:

      1. **市场需求变化**:区块链技术的快速演变促使相关岗位的技能需求也在变化。人才需要跟上行业的最新发展动态,持续学习和掌握新技术。

      2. **竞争加剧**:随着区块链技术逐渐被主流市场接受,越来越多的人开始进入这个领域,这使得人才竞争加剧。优秀的区块链底层人才成为炙手可热的资源。

      3. **行业的不确定性**:区块链行业仍处于发展阶段,可能会受到政策、技术、市场等多种外部因素的影响,这给从业者带来了不小的风险,同时也促使他们调整职业生涯规划。

      4. **不断学习的新挑战**:作为一个相对较新的技术领域,区块链底层从业者必须保持学习的热情,积极参与行业会议、技术分享、培训等,不断提升自身技能。

      可能相关问题的探讨

      在深入挖掘区块链底层人才时,一些常见的问题也引发了思考。以下是与这一主题相关的五个

      问1: 区块链底层人才如何进行有效的职业规划?

      区块链底层人才进行职业规划时,需要明确自己的定位、目标和发展路径。

      首先,了解自己对区块链领域的兴趣点和优势技能是关键。比如,如果你喜欢开发,可能更倾向于进行技术深耕;如果你擅长管理,则可以考虑项目管理等方向。其次,根据个人的兴趣和能力判断,设计出相应的发展路径。

      比如,有人可以选择从初级开发者做起,通过积累经验逐渐向中级、高级岗位晋升,而有人则可以选择偏重于区块链产品设计或项目管理。另外,行业内的快速变化,也要求人才要灵活调整职业规划,随时把握新的机遇和挑战。

      问2: 区块链底层人才如何获得相关认证?

      在区块链这个行业,获取相关认证将有助于提升个人职业竞争力。

      当前,市场上有多种机构提供区块链相关的认证课程。例如,国际区块链认证协会(IBCA)和区块链技术专业协会(BTA)等,它们会提供从基础到高级的认证课程,涉及区块链的不同领域。通过这些课程学习,考生将会获得经验和知识,从而更好地服务于他们的职业发展。

      此外,参加线下与线上区块链大会、技术沙龙等活动,积极与行业内的专家交流和学习,也将有助于获得最新的行业动态和前沿知识。

      问3: 如何评估区块链底层人才的实际能力?

      评估区块链底层人才的实际能力,需要从多个维度进行考量。

      首先,可以通过面试中的技术环节进行评估,考察候选人的编程能力、解决问题的能力以及对区块链技术的理解。让候选人完成一项具体的编程任务,并进行现场编程也是一种常见的方法。

      其次,候选人的项目经验也是评估的重要一环。更深入地了解其参与过的项目、不同时期承担的责任以及最终带来的影响,可以帮助用人单位判断其实际能力。

      最后,团队的相对评价也不容忽视,往往候选人在前公司中的表现反馈也会反映其能力水平。

      问4: 区块链底层行业的趋势是什么?

      区块链底层行业正快速向去中心化、智能合约、跨链技术等多个方向发展。

      去中心化是当前区块链发展的重要趋势之一。去中心化的应用和服务正在逐渐替代中心化的平台和系统,这使得区块链底层技术人才面临新的开发需求。与此同时,智能合约的应用日益深入,从传统金融到供应链、医疗等各个领域都在积极探索。

      跨链技术的兴起也是另一项重要趋势。未来的区块链将不再是孤立的链,而是通过跨链技术实现不同区块链之间的信息和价值流动。这将对底层开发者提出新的挑战和机遇,需求将与日俱增。

      问5: 如何激励区块链底层人才的持续学习与成长?

      为了激励区块链底层人才的持续学习与成长,公司和团队可以采取多种方式。

      首先,提供培训和进修的机会,鼓励员工参加相关的研讨会、技术沙龙和在线课程。通过制度化地提供这一支持,人才可以在积极的氛围中不断发展。

      其次,设定个人发展目标,并通过定期的回顾与反馈来帮助员工更好地规划自己的职业生涯。例如,鼓励员工尝试不同的项目、学习新技术,并给予适当的激励来提升其参与度。

      最后,建立一个良好的团队氛围,鼓励团队间的技术分享与经验交流。通过博客、内部讲座等形式,让员工分享学习心得和项目经验,将有助于增强团队的凝聚力,同时激励个体成长。

      综上所述,区块链底层人才的构建不仅仅是技术能力的提升,更是职业发展的全面规划与市场需求的密切结合。在这个充满挑战与机遇的行业中,持续学习、灵活应变将是成功的关键。

      <kbd date-time="umpxygi"></kbd><style date-time="2t_k0zo"></style><i draggable="1r818l5"></i><area date-time="nx2wv7z"></area><dl lang="pjlp3iy"></dl><legend date-time="u0lmzc8"></legend><time dir="6r4g6nf"></time><address dir="dqzdoso"></address><del dir="wmq75zs"></del><tt id="3tp66e6"></tt><time lang="z_v_hd8"></time><small date-time="1y9xc48"></small><abbr draggable="nxua0_7"></abbr><time dropzone="rngdspx"></time><strong dropzone="y9b6ekt"></strong><style draggable="t6mv8nk"></style><ins lang="0vm_p29"></ins><u id="xv8kdyh"></u><address dir="iu3b10y"></address><center date-time="ownl9c0"></center><ul id="g2h1nz5"></ul><big id="52qeqdx"></big><sub date-time="i50vr16"></sub><abbr dropzone="ksiyx7d"></abbr><u date-time="hdtgxt2"></u><map lang="07c0r8q"></map><noscript dir="ks4s4c6"></noscript><big draggable="ke66nj4"></big><sub id="c79uggz"></sub><abbr lang="j94dwju"></abbr><kbd dir="3xf6to4"></kbd><ins lang="5ibt3bz"></ins><tt draggable="du2es1t"></tt><style draggable="3yccn95"></style><dl date-time="fa3q1oa"></dl><dfn id="4841crs"></dfn><noframes id="s97gmgq">